About Michael Palin
In 2000, he was made a Commander of the Order of the British Empire as a member of the famed comedy troupe Monty Python. For his part in the 1988 film A Fish Called Wanda, he won the BAFTA Award for Best Actor in a Supporting Role.
Sir Michael Edward Palin is an English actor, comedian, writer and television presenter. He was a member of the comedy group Monty Python. Since 1980 he has made a number of travel documentaries. Palin wrote most of his comedic material with fellow Python member Terry Jones. Before Monty Python, they had worked on other shows such as the Ken Dodd Show, The Frost Report, and Do Not Adjust Your Set. Palin appeared in some of the most famous Python sketches, including "Argument Clinic", "Dead Parrot sketch", "The Lumberjack Song", "The Spanish Inquisition", "Bicycle Repair Man" and "The Fish-Slapping Dance". He also regularly played a Gumby. Palin continued to work with Jones away from Python, co-writing Ripping Yarns. He has also appeared in several films directed by fellow Python Terry Gilliam and made notable appearances in other films such as A Fish Called Wanda, for which he won the BAFTA Award for Best Actor in a Supporting Role.

Michael Palin before fame
He started performing when he was five years old, in the school play 'A Christmas Carol.' He began creating comedy with fellow student Robert Hewison at Brasenose College, Oxford, where he studied modern history.

Michael Palin family life
In 1966, he married Helen Gibbins, whom he met while on vacation in Suffolk. William and Thomas are his sons, and Rachel is his daughter. He has an elder sister, and his father worked for a steel company as an engineer.
